Track Properties
The Track listing (See figure 7.1) displays the following track properties:
Label
The name of the track; this field can be changed by
double-clicking.
Size
The number of bytes used by the data inside the track. The
maximum size is indicated at the top of this column. This
maximum depends on the 'number of tracks' selected in the
Settings page.
Duration
The length of the track displayed in
hours:minutes:seconds.milliseconds.
FPS
The sample rate of the track displayed in Frames Per Second
(FPS). The sample rate has been chosen during the recording
process and cannot be altered afterwards.

Console
The Console page (see figure 7.2) allows to edit a track directly through the
web-interface, however, a track does need to be a static scene; it should only
contain a single DMX frame. If the track already contains more than one DMX
frames and thus it is a dynamic track, then it can be made static by erasing it.
